Silly remote starter question 140-160 1973

When I was adjusting points by the dwell angle, I would use the remote starter.
Have just a little bit of tension on the point set locking screw and adjust the dwell while turning the engine over with the remote starter. Don't forget to tighten the screw after adjustment!

It may sound complicated, but it is a snap and works well. You'll have to adjust the timing after just like with any point adjustment.

I went with the Pertronix on my two B20s and have been very satisfied over 70,000 miles or so. The Pertronix is much more forgiving of distributor bushing wear than points.
